Economical Alternatives
Community College Programs
Numerous community colleges offer affordable driving classes as part of their continuing education programs. Courses are usually much cheaper than private driving schools and can offer detailed education consisting of both theory and practical Motorway Driving Lessons experience.
Non-Profit Organizations
Some non-profit companies supply inexpensive driving lessons and mentorship for new drivers. These programs usually concentrate on underrepresented groups or low-income households and might even use totally free classes for those who qualify.
Online Driver's Ed
Think about enrolling in an online driver's education program. These classes typically have lower tuition costs than in-person courses, and many states accept them for fulfilling the class portion of driver education. Students can learn at their own speed and on their schedule.
Friend or Family Lessons
If you have access to a trusted buddy or member of the family with a tidy driving record, think about asking them to assist you learn. Surrogate driving instructors can conserve you cash, but ensure they have a good understanding of road guidelines and safe driving practices.
Discount Packages and Referral Bonuses
When looking for a driving school, try to find unique discount rates, package, or referral bonus offers. Lots of driving schools use discounts for students, members of AAA, or for groups enrolling together, making lessons more affordable.
